Minister Tuomioja will lead the EU troika to South Caucasus

Press release 390/2006
29 September, 2006

Minister of Foreign Affairs Tuomioja will pay a visit to the South Caucasus on 2 - 3 October. Minister Tuomioja will lead the EU troika delegation which will visit Armenia and Georgia and has also been planned to visit Azerbaijan. The delegation will also include Commissioner for External Relations Benita Ferrero-Waldner and Minister of State Günter Gloser of Germany, the next holder of the Presidency, as well as the Special Representative for the South Caucasus, Peter Semneby, who will represent the EU High Representative Javier Solana.

In the course of the visit the delegation will meet with the leadership of the countries. The talks will focus on the relations between the European Union and the countries in question. The action plans between the EU and each of these countries under the European Neighbourhood Policy will get high-level attention during the visit. Other topics to be addressed include the situation of these countries and current international affairs.
